
openEuler智能补丁管理框架技术委员会如何提升系统安全与稳定性【免费下载链接】TCThe TC repo is to store all the information about openEuler TC, inclouding meeting record, technology vision, technology topic and etc.项目地址: https://gitcode.com/openeuler/TC前往项目官网免费下载https://ar.openeuler.org/ar/openEuler智能补丁管理框架是由openEuler技术委员会TC主导设计的创新性解决方案旨在通过引入热补丁技术和自动化流程显著提升系统的安全漏洞修复效率与业务连续性。该框架解决了传统冷补丁需要重启系统导致业务中断的痛点为企业级用户提供了更灵活、更可靠的缺陷修复机制。为什么需要智能补丁管理框架传统的安全漏洞修复流程中kernel、glibc等底层组件的补丁生效往往需要重启系统这对需要7×24小时连续运行的关键业务来说意味着不可接受的 downtime。根据openEuler技术委员会的调研冷补丁导致的业务中断已成为企业用户在漏洞修复时面临的首要挑战。智能补丁管理框架通过引入热补丁技术作为冷补丁的补充实现了高分kernel安全缺陷的无重启修复同时完善了整个openEuler安全漏洞和缺陷修复流程。这一创新方案不仅提升了系统安全性还最大限度减少了对业务的影响。智能补丁管理框架的核心优势业务不中断的漏洞修复 热补丁技术允许在不重启系统或进程的情况下应用关键安全修复特别适用于金融交易系统医疗服务平台云服务基础设施工业控制系统根据技术委员会的评估该框架可将安全漏洞修复的业务中断时间降低99%显著提升了系统的可用性和可靠性。自动化的补丁生命周期管理框架实现了从漏洞感知到补丁应用的全流程自动化漏洞感知和QA提交缺陷报告对应SIG组启动缺陷修复维护者评估并决定是否制作热补丁自动化热补丁制作与测试补丁发布与用户端自动扫描补丁激活与状态确认这种端到端的自动化流程大幅缩短了漏洞修复周期平均可将从漏洞发现到修复的时间缩短60%。技术实现与架构设计热补丁工作流程openEuler智能补丁管理框架建立了标准化的热补丁处理流程漏洞发现 → 缺陷报告 → 热补丁决策 → 补丁制作 → 测试验证 → 发布部署 → 自动扫描 → 补丁激活 → 状态确认维护者通过在PR评论区执行makehotpatch命令即可启动热补丁流程系统会自动创建跟踪Issue并初始化热补丁仓库大大简化了开发流程。关键技术组件热补丁元数据管理通过hotpatch_meta仓库维护补丁信息包括源码包、调试包和补丁文件等关键数据XML扩展支持扩展了cvrf.xml和update.xml格式增加热补丁专用字段实现冷热补丁的统一管理CI/CD集成开发了热补丁制作专用接口实现从PR到Issue再到发布的全流程自动化Apollo组件为集群用户提供热补丁管理服务支持补丁巡检、生命周期管理和状态监控技术委员会的路线图与未来规划openEuler技术委员会为智能补丁管理框架制定了清晰的发展路线图时间节点关键特性目标版本2023-06-30热补丁服务、巡检与生命周期管理openEuler 22.03 LTS SP22023-09-30热补丁支持可重复构建openEuler 22.092023-12-30冷热补丁混合管理openEuler 22.03 LTS SP32024-H1热补丁可移植性提升openEuler 2024 系列未来技术委员会将持续优化框架进一步提升热补丁的兼容性和覆盖范围目标是支持90%以上的关键安全漏洞热修复。如何开始使用智能补丁管理框架企业用户可以通过以下步骤部署和使用openEuler智能补丁管理框架环境准备单机用户安装热补丁插件集群用户部署Apollo组件配置热补丁源# 以root权限执行 dnf config-manager --add-repo https://repo.openeuler.org/openEuler-22.03-LTS-SP2/everything/$basearch/ dnf install -y hotpatch-manager执行缺陷扫描hotpatch-scan --auto-fix查看并激活补丁hotpatch-list hotpatch-apply --id patch-id详细的使用指南和API文档可参考技术委员会发布的oEEP文档oEEP-0008 openEuler智能补丁管理框架总结技术委员会引领系统安全新范式openEuler智能补丁管理框架代表了开源社区在系统安全与可靠性领域的重要创新。通过技术委员会的精心设计和持续优化该框架不仅解决了传统补丁管理的痛点还为企业级用户提供了前所未有的灵活性和业务连续性保障。随着框架的不断演进openEuler正在构建一个更加安全、可靠且易于管理的操作系统生态为数字经济的稳定运行提供坚实基础。对于追求高可用性的企业用户而言采用openEuler智能补丁管理框架已成为提升系统安全与稳定性的最佳实践。【免费下载链接】TCThe TC repo is to store all the information about openEuler TC, inclouding meeting record, technology vision, technology topic and etc.项目地址: https://gitcode.com/openeuler/TC创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考